You’re Not Alone. Many Adults Experience Anxiety.

Anxiety is one of the most common mental health challenges. An estimated 19.1% of U.S. adults experience an anxiety disorder in any given year, with even more reporting significant symptoms that affect daily functioning.

Common causes include work pressure, life transitions, health concerns, trauma or the general stresses of urban living. Symptoms range from persistent worry and irritability to physical sensations like shortness of breath, fatigue, or gastrointestinal upset. Many adults hide their struggles, believing they should “just relax” or “tough it out,” which only increases the burden.

Our multidimensional approach integrates various techniques including:

Psychoeducation

We provide psychoeducation to help you understand the root causes of your anxiety and demystify the treatment process, reducing shame and empowering you with knowledge.

Somatic Tools for Nervous System Regulation

We incorporate somatic exercises to quiet the body’s alarm system such as breathwork, progressive muscle relaxation (PMR), mindfulness, vagal toning and self soothing exercises to help you gain real-time control over your body’s stress response. These practical tools allow you to calm physical symptoms quickly when anxiety spikes.

Cognitive and Behavioral Strategies

Evidence based techniques like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) equip you with tools to change how you respond to triggers by gently examining, reframing and shifting unhelpful thought patterns that amplify worry. You’ll learn to challenge catastrophic thinking and replace it with more balanced, realistic perspectives—skills that are especially helpful for social anxiety and other anxiety disorders.

Sessions often include skill-building homework—like practicing breathwork during your commute or reframing anxious thoughts—that fit into your busy life and help you maintain progress and forward momentum between sessions.

What if my anxiety feels too overwhelming to even start therapy?

That’s completely understandable—many people feel that way at first. We start gently and at your pace. The initial focus is on building safety and teaching simple calming tools so you feel more resourced right away, rather than diving into heavy topics immediately.

I’ve tried therapy before and it didn’t help—will this be different?

Every experience is unique. Our emphasis on both somatic (body-based) and cognitive approaches, combined with psychoeducation, often provides the missing pieces that make change feel more tangible. We regularly adjust the plan based on your feedback to ensure it’s working for you.


Will I have to take medication or commit to long-term therapy?

While we can refer you to and coordinate with prescribers if medication is something you want to explore, many clients achieve significant relief through anxiety therapy alone. Medication is a very personal choice and we fully respect and support your preferences around medication. The length of treatment varies from person to person—some need short-term support for a specific issue, while others benefit from longer-term growth. You’re always in charge of the process.
